Eleanor Walsh, the charismatic founder of an exclusive, women-only coworking space in NYC, disappears on the night of a major press event. Her best friend Hana and Hana’s sister Katie, a journalist, dive into the mystery, uncovering secrets that threaten to unravel their relationships and the polished facade of the Herd. This sharp, twisty thriller explores ambition, loyalty, and the dark side of female empowerment.   Genre: Thriller, Mystery, Feminist Fiction
